How Reliable is the Chrysler Pt Cruiser?

Based on 279,642 MOT tests across 18,504 vehicles.

68.6%
Pass Rate
5,599
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
18,504
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ement 18,061
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 16,572
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 10,501
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 7,633
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 6,390

KP03 FYD is a 2003 Chrysler Pt Cruiser in Blue with a 2,148c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2003 Chrysler Pt Cruiser models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.1% with a typical mileage of 68,331 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Chrysler Pt Cruiser fails its MOT is su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ement, accounting for 18,061 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KP03 FYD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Chrysler Pt Cruiser typ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Chrysler Pt Cruiser is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
